- Title
- Dynamics of Flame-Ball Formation from Localized Ignition: Effects of Elevated Pressure and Temperature.

- Identifiers
- computational study was conducted on expanding spherical premixed flames to investigate the dynamics of flame-ball formation at elevated temperatures and pressures; steady-state flame-ball; pulsating transition to flame ball; identified various responses of centrally ignited, subunity Lewis number flames to elevated pressure and temperature variations
